Understanding Stucco in Lely's Coastal Environment

Lely's proximity to the Gulf of Mexico creates specific demands for stucco systems that differ from inland Florida communities. The salt-laden air within three miles of the coast accelerates efflorescence—that white, chalky buildup on stucco surfaces—which requires specialized sealers and maintenance protocols. Combined with UV indices of 9-11 and the intense afternoon thunderstorms of the rainy season, your stucco finish needs to be both durable and properly sealed to maintain its appearance and structural integrity.

The extreme humidity (reaching 90% May through October) and afternoon storms that typically arrive after 11 AM mean that stucco application in Lely must follow strict timing protocols. We schedule morning applications before the daily thunderstorm cycle begins, ensuring proper curing conditions. Hurricane season (June through November) requires extended cure times of 7-10 days before major weather events, which we factor into every project timeline.

Climate-Specific Application Techniques

The sandy soil common throughout Lely's residential communities causes differential settlement in foundations, which is why control joints are essential. We install control joints every 144 square feet to accommodate natural foundation movement and prevent stress cracks from propagating across your stucco surfaces.

Our fog coating application method proves particularly valuable during Lely's hot, dry conditions. We apply light fog coats with a spray bottle during application and the first several days of curing to slow surface evaporation and ensure proper hydration of the stucco. Multiple light misting coats (3-4 times daily) for the first 3-4 days prevent flash-set—where the surface hardens too quickly while the interior remains weak—ensuring your stucco cures to full strength. This technique requires careful balance; we avoid heavy water saturation which can weaken the bond between coats, and discontinue fogging once the brown coat has gained initial set.

Addressing Historic Stucco Issues in Lely

Many homes built between 1990 and 2005 throughout Lely were constructed with synthetic stucco (EIFS), which has proven problematic in Florida's moisture-rich environment. EIFS systems trap water within wall assemblies, leading to mold, wood rot, and structural damage. If your home exhibits signs of synthetic stucco failure—soft spots, discoloration, or visible deterioration—full remediation may be necessary.

Stucco Naples specializes in EIFS remediation and replacement with traditional stucco systems that provide superior moisture management. Traditional three-coat stucco allows proper vapor transmission while a penetrating sealer (hydrophobic sealant) applied to finished stucco reduces water absorption while maintaining breathability. This approach protects your home's structure while preserving the authentic Mediterranean aesthetic that defines Lely's architectural character.

Lanai Stucco and Enclosure Matching

Many Lely homes feature expansive lanai enclosures that were built 15-25 years ago. When homeowners want to refresh their exterior stucco, matching the aged stucco on existing lanai structures presents a genuine technical challenge. The original texture, color variation, and weathering pattern must align with new work for visual continuity.

We photograph existing lanai stucco extensively and conduct color matching tests to ensure new applications blend seamlessly with original surfaces. Lanai stucco work typically ranges from $12-$18 per square foot, with premium pricing for complex texture matching on older homes.

Weep Screed and Moisture Management

Proper weep screed installation prevents the moisture-related failures that plagued earlier Lely homes. We install weep screed 6 inches above grade to allow moisture drainage and create a clean baseline for the stucco finish at foundation level. The screed is fastened every 16 inches and slopes slightly outward to direct water away from the foundation wall. A moisture barrier is installed behind the screed, and stucco fully encapsulates the screed flange while leaving weep holes clear for drainage. This detail alone prevents years of potential water damage and structural deterioration.

Patch Repairs and Spot Work

Localized stucco damage from impact, cracking, or salt air deterioration can often be repaired without full re-stucco. Patch repairs typically range from $450-$800 per damaged area, making targeted repairs a cost-effective solution for homes with isolated issues.

Elastomeric Coating Systems

For homes experiencing minor surface crazing or seeking enhanced coastal protection, hi-build elastomeric coatings provide an additional defense layer. These specialized coatings cost $3,500-$5,500 for typical Lely homes and provide superior flexibility in Florida's expanding and contracting climate while offering enhanced UV and salt air protection.
